~/Games/factorio/bin/x64/factorio
나는 그것에서 실행하고 싶은 게임 실행 파일을 가지고 있습니다 dmenu
. 다음 바로가기를 만들었습니다.
[Desktop Entry]
Type=Application
Name=Factorio
Path=/home/[USERNAME]/Games/factorio/bin/x64
Exec=factorio
Terminal=false
... [USERNAME]
분명히 내 사용자 이름입니다. dmenu
파일이 선택되고 항목이 표시되지만 파일을 선택하면 아무 일도 일어나지 않습니다. 다음을 위해 또 다른 데스크탑 파일을 만들었습니다 pavucontrol
.
[Desktop Entry]
Type=Application
Name=pavucontrol
Comment=Sound manager for PulseAudio
Path=/usr/bin
Exec=pavucontrol
Terminal=false
데스크톱 파일( pavucontrol.desktop
)의 구문은 정확히 동일 factorio.desktop
하지만 실제로 작동합니다. 내가 놓친 것이 있나요? 및 factorio
에 대한 파일 권한을 확인했으며 factorio.desktop
둘 다 소유자로부터 전체 읽기 및 쓰기 권한을 가지고 있습니다. 둘 다 실행 가능으로 표시됩니다.
도움이 될 경우 다음 시스템 정보를 참고하세요.
OS: Antergos Linux x86_64
Model: NC839AA-ABA a6838f
Kernel: 4.12.3-1-ARCH
Shell: bash 4.4.12
DE: i3
답변1
나에게 항상 효과가 있었던 것은 전체 경로를집행자부품은 다음과 같습니다.
[Desktop Entry]
Type=Application
Name=Factorio
Exec=/home/[USERNAME]/Games/factorio/bin/x64/factorio
Terminal=false
나는 그것이 무엇인지 모른다길부분적으로 – 나는 그것을 사용한 적이 없습니다.